Cowboy Up!

Ever wondered why Cowboys wore certain types of clothes? Well Glenn Cooper will be making a presentation about the different articles of clothing and gear that cowboys used and why. Saturday, May 15, at 11 AM at the DUP Pioneer Museum, 145 N 100 E,
